The Texas Red roller population’s conservation projection hasn’t always been good.
When the Texas Parks and Wildlife Department and members of the newly established Gulf Coast Conservation Association( then CCA ) noticed the declining red disc abundance and started pursuing violent parliamentary and management activities aimed at regaining Red Drum companies in the late 1970s, that is when the story of Texas’ conservation of these species begins. For both sports and commercial anglers in Texas, the second regular bag limits were established in 1977. The price of red barrel caught in state waters was therefore outright prohibited by Texas House Bill 1000, also known as the Redfish Bill, which was passed in 1981. By itself, this action successfully put an end to Texas’s red drum business harvest. Similar legislation has since been passed by Florida, Alabama, and Louisiana, three different Gulf state.
In 1987, the fish was permanently shut down in the Gulf’s national exclusive economic zone( also known as the” EEZ,” which are federal waters 200 nautical miles offshore and just outside of state control. Remarkably, former Texas governor With a 2007 Presidential Executive Order ( EO 13449 ) that outright forbade the sale of any red drums caught in the EEZ, George W. Bush consolidated federal protection of the species throughout its natural range( including the Atlantic coast ).
TPWD and protection leaders started working on a perspective for stock enhancement that was set with fisheries management to hasten recovery in addition to these forward-thinking fishing management measures. A public-private collaboration between TPWD, CCA, and the Central Power and Light Company, which provided area for a facility in Corpus Christi, led to the opening of the first marine property development facility in 1982. When Texas released 7 million red disc guppies across the country in 1983, stocking officially started. TPWD currently runs property development services in Corpus Christi, Palacios, and Lake Jackson with significant CCA support. Depending on administration requirements and estimates for normal recruitment based on TPWD industry samples from the past year, the company releases anywhere from 10 to 20 million red drum periodically. More than 820 million red disc seedlings have been released along the Texas Coast since the development program’s origin.
According to information from TPWD’s ongoing reed online surveys, get rates for dark disc may have increased over the 1980s and into the 1990s as a result of this enormous expenditure of time, energy, and capital into its management and recovery. Based on information from the Texas” creel” survey, the TPWD’s fish catch software, fishermen have reported an average journey satisfaction level of 8 on a scale of 1 to 10 over the past ten years.
It might be tempting to declare victory based on the state of dark barrel fishing in Texas right now. However, scientific precision necessitates a thorough evaluation of what treatment looks like biologically. In order to do this, TPWD scientists began looking into whether it was possible to examine community size and age changes during the recovery in the past.
Researchers at the Perry R. Bass Marine Fisheries Research Station in TPWD started collecting” otoliths ,” or tissue structures, from red drum caught along the coast in the late 1990s. The inner hearing bones in mammals and otoliths, which are tough visual structures close to the fish’s brain, perform similar functions. Otoliths in some species( including red drum ) develop perennial rings, or” annuli,” that resemble tree rings. These annuli provide an account of a fish’s precise time if correctly handled and examined under the microscope. Perhaps more important, these structures enable researchers to connect a fish’s regular size to its age range.
